Wraith Chassis Front Spring Suspension.
-------------------------------------

We have investigated the costs for the Wraith II and Packard type (Mock-up Schemes) Front Spring Suspension, and for the purpose of comparison we have taken into consideration the following units

Wraith II.

Sec.7040 LOP.GW.1128 Front Axles.
7043 " GW. 910 Front Brakes.
7044 " GW. 428 Front Hubs.
7042 " GW. 844 Spring Suspension.
7000 " FW. 752 Front Cross Member, Cross Tubes,
(Part) Sockets, Distance Pieces etc.
Steering Lever Mechanism.

In the case of the Packard type Suspension we have worked to N. schemes 5060/1/2/3 and 5073, and added:-

Secs.7160, FB.1340 Front Shock Dampers.
7150, FB.1330 (Part) Connecting Tubes.

The estimated difference in cost is as herewith:-

Wraith II Packard (Mock-up)
£. s. d.{John DeLooze - Company Secretary} £. s. d.{John DeLooze - Company Secretary}
Material 20 8 0 18 7 4
Labour 13 10 6 11 6 0
+ 175% Charges. 23 13 4 19 15 6
---------- ----------
£ 57 11 10 £49 8 10

Saving in Factory cost = £8. 3. 0.
